The Chiefs on Friday announced the signing of free-agent linebacker Sio Moore.
The team released linebacker Dezman Moses in a corresponding move.
Moore, 26, was released after four starts in his second season with the Colts. He had 30 tackles in those games.

Moore entered the NFL as a third-round selection by the Raiders out of the University of Connecticut in 2013.
He spent his first two pro seasons in Oakland before being traded to Indianapolis for a sixth-round draft pick.
